What Makes Non GamStop Casinos Different?

The core difference is regulation. UK-licensed casinos must follow strict rules from the Gambling Commission – maximum stake limits on slots, mandatory deposit limits, and mandatory self-exclusion tools. Non GamStop casinos face none of that. They can offer uncapped bonuses, accept cryptocurrency, and stock games from developers that UK sites often avoid. The result is a gambling experience that feels more like the old-school internet casino: wilder, faster, less paternalistic.

The Trade-Offs

But freedom comes with a price. International licences are less rigorous. If a dispute arises, you’re dealing with a regulator in Curacao or Malta, not the UK Gambling Commission. And responsible gambling tools? They vary wildly. Some operators have solid self-exclusion and deposit limits; others barely have a cooling-off button. Here’s a quick comparison:

How to Choose a Reliable Non GamStop Casino

Not all international casinos are created equal. Some are fly-by-night operations; others are well-run, with solid reputations. If you want to avoid headaches, follow this checklist:

  1. Verify the licence – Curacao and Malta are the most common; look for a registration number you can cross-check.
  2. Check withdrawal speeds and limits – read real player reviews, not just the casino’s own claims.
  3. Review bonus terms carefully – wagering requirements, max cashout, game contributions can be traps.
  4. Test customer support – send a quick question via live chat; see how fast and helpful they are.
  5. Look for responsible gambling tools – even if you don’t plan to use them, the fact they exist shows a decent operator.
